CC -!- FUNCTION: Sugar transporter involved in the transport of UDP-galactose
CC form the cytoplasm into the Golgi apparatus.
CC {ECO:0000269|PubMed:15891899}.
CC -!- SUBCELLULAR LOCATION: Golgi apparatus membrane
CC {ECO:0000269|PubMed:15891899}; Multi-pass membrane protein
CC {ECO:0000269|PubMed:15891899}.
CC -!- ALTERNATIVE PRODUCTS:
CC Event=Alternative splicing; Named isoforms=3;
CC Name=1;
CC IsoId=Q29Q28-1; Sequence=Displayed;
CC Name=2;
CC IsoId=Q29Q28-2; Sequence=VSP_042441;
CC Name=3;
CC IsoId=Q29Q28-3; Sequence=VSP_042442;
CC -!- TISSUE SPECIFICITY: Mostly expressed in roots, and, to a lower extent,
CC in seedlings, shoots, leaves and flowers.
CC {ECO:0000269|PubMed:15891899}.
CC -!- SIMILARITY: Belongs to the nucleotide-sugar transporter family. UDP-
CC galactose:UMP antiporter (TC 2.A.7.11) subfamily. {ECO:0000305}.
